Luis Azemar, born in 1978 near Paris, transitioned from a 20-year career in music to focus on graphics, illustration, and painting. In 2019, amid the COVID-19 pandemic, he delved deeper into his art, refining techniques. Azemar figuratively paints landscapes and architectures of the Careyes region in Mexico, emphasizing clean environments and shadow play. Influenced by a New York artist's perspective on Picasso and technology, Azemar merges digital and traditional painting in his works. His inspiration stems from travels, particularly to Careyes, where he captures memories and photographs. Azemar employs a mixed technique, starting digitally and transferring sketches to canvas for acrylic painting, creating a balance between modern and traditional methods. His art showcases the beauty of the Costalegre region and the architecture of Careyes, reflecting a harmonious blend of human construction and wilderness. Azemar prefers not to varnish his canvases, allowing them to maintain a raw material quality.
